基于PMU的输电线路相参数在线抗差最小二乘辨识  被引量:4

Least Square Identification for Online Robust Estimation of Phase Parameters of Power Transmission Lines Based on PMU

摘  要:针对输电线路相参数难以获取,且相量测量单元(phasor measurement unit,PMU)数据存在随机噪声的实际问题,提出了一种线路相参数在线最小二乘辨识方法。该方法采用相分量方法,仅需多次正常运行时三相不平衡的线路双端PMU电压、电流量测数据,即可实现相参数的辨识。建立了线路三相参数的∏型等值模型,推导获得其参数的辨识方法,并应用基于Huber估计的抗差最小二乘法,降低量测中一般的随机噪声及坏数据对辨识结果的影响,实现抗差辨识。最后,仿真验证了所提方法的有效性以及抗噪能力。In allusion to difficulty in acquiring phase parameters of power transmission lines and problem of random noises in measured PMU data,this paper presents a new online least square identification method for phase parameters of lines.The method adopts the phase component method to realize the identification for the phase parameters only with multiple three-phase unbalanced measured data of PMU voltage and current at both ends of lines in normal operation.By establishing aΠtyped equivalent model for three-phase parameters of lines,it obtains the identification method based on the Huber estimation method which can reduce the impacts of general random noises and bad data on identification results and realize robust estimation.Finally,simulation results show the effectiveness and anti-noise capability of the proposed method.

关 键 词:PMU数据 在线参数辨识 相参数 三相不平衡 最小二乘
